Sep 23, 2008 · During WW2 the Marine and Navy roughout boots (boondockers) were made to the same specs and were essentially interchangeable but for contract markings and inspector stamps. Based on the Field Shoes worn by the Marine Corps, the N-1 shoe was constructed using a blucher pattern, flesh-out cowhide, and a full reclaimed rubber sole and heel.
